Dr Patnam Mahender Reddy Institute of Medical Sciences, Chevella Admission Process

Dr. Patnam Mahender Reddy Institute of Medical Sciences is an extensive institution that offers complete medical education in the state of Telangana. Being a part of the diversified medical programs offered by the institute, the admission process is constructed in a way that it can give seats at PMRIMS only to the best aspirants. PMRIMS is enlisted with National Medical Commission which means it has set a standard criterion to meet the standards of education nationally.

Entrance exams at the national level are the basis for PMRIMS admissions. To fill the allocated seats for MBBS at ug, NEET is used as the examination for their UG programs. For the MD and MS postgraduate programs, admission is by the scores from NEET PG.

Students individually have to satisfy the eligibility criteria of the institution and the relevant entrance examinations accordingly. In terms of MBBS eligibility, the student must have qualified 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ology in addition to meeting scores in the NEET qualifying examination. To qualify for any of the postgraduate courses, an MBBS program must be completed in a recognized institution and NEET PG must be qualified.

Application Process

The admission procedure at Dr. Patnam Mahender Reddy Institute of Medical Sciences, Chevella, depends on the specific program and will be outlined as follows:

MBBS:

  • Qualify NEET with the minimum required percentile/score.

  • Register for state-level or all-India counseling processes, as applicable.

  • Select PMRIMS as one of the preferred institutions during counseling.

  • If a seat has been allotted, report to the institute for verification of documents and admission conditions.

MD/MS Programs:

  • Qualify NEET PG with the required percentile/score.

  • Register for the centralized counseling process conducted by the concerning authorities.

  • Select PMRIMS along with the selected specialization during counseling.

  • If a seat is allotted to you, then complete the admission process at the concerned institute.

The common documents required for admissions are:

  • NEET/NEET PG score card

  • 10th and 12th mark sheets and certificates

  • MBBS degree and mark sheets for PG programs

  • Valid ID proof

  • Domicile certificate (if any)

  • Category certificate (if any)

  • Medical fitness certificate.

Degree-wise Admission Process

MBBS:
Admits thirteen under the Bachelor of Medicine and Bachelor of Surgery (MBBS) course from PMRIMS. The approved intake is for 150 students. Admission to the MBBS program is dependent on NEET performance. This exam is conducted according to the guidelines set forth by the National Medical Commission and state authorities, requiring minimum eligibility criteria and qualification through NEET to be called for admission.

MD/MS Programs:
PMRIMS has a number of postgraduate medical courses, which include the following:

  • MD Anaesthesia (9 seats)

  • MD General Medicine (9 seats)

  • MD Paediatrics (5 seats)

  • MS Orthopaedics (5 seats)

  • MD Microbiology (4 seats)

  • MD Pathology (4 seats)

  • MS Obstetrics and Gynaecology (4 seats)

  • MD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(3 seats)

  • MD Dermatology, Venereology and Leprosy (3 seats)

  • MS Otorhinolaryngology (3 seats)

  • MD Biochemistry (2 seats)

NEET PG scores fully determine admission to PG courses. A student must have completed his/her MBBS degree in a recognized institution and should possess eligibility criteria as laid down by the National Medical Commission, since selection process mostly follows counseling based on the NEET PG rank.
